Easy Healthier Chocolate Chip Flapjacks - Homemade Flapjacks are an oaty snack bar that are easy to make and delicious too. You only need a few simple ingredients and 5 minutes hands on time to make them. The Oats, Chocolate Chips and Raisins are held together with Butter, Golden Syrup and Eggs. This portable and filling bake can be enjoyed as a snack on a busy day, an easy breakfast and can be added to school/work lunchboxes.
Preheat the oven to 200 C/400 F/Gas Mark 6. Line and grease a 8 x 8 inch cake tin with parchment paper. Make sure to leave overhang.
Place the Butter and Golden Syrup in a pan and melt them together over a medium heat until the golden syrup has loosened.Remove from the heat.
Pour the Oats into the Golden Syrup mixture and mix well.
Stir in the Chocolate Chips and Raisins.
Mix in the Egg.
Tip the oat mixture into the prepared tin and press down firmly and evenly using the back of a spoon or a silicone spatula.
Bake the flapjacks in the preheated oven for 18-20 minutes or until golden brown.
Remove the square baking tin from the oven. The mixture will appear slightly soft but it is ready!Score the flapjacks - gently score the mixture into 8 bars without cutting all the way through. This makes it easier to remove them later.
Leave the mixture in the tin to cool and set.
Use the parchment paper to lift the Flapjacks out of the tin onto a wire rack. Use a very sharp knife to slice the flapjacks into bars.

Pro Tips
Use Porridge Oats over Rolled OatsPorridge Oats gives the best results texturally. I like a chewy flapjack that are soft rather than crispy bars.Press the flapjack mixture down into the square tinThis will help them to bind together fully.The flapjacks will set as they coolWhen you first remove the bars from the oven, they will look like they aren’t set. They will set as they cool.Use a sharp knife to slice the barsUse a sharp knife to slice the bars to get even bars. You can also cut them into smaller pieces if you prefer.
Chocolate Chip flapjacks Recipe Variations
Golden SyrupThis can be swapped for either honey or agave syrup. You can also add some Brown Sugar. The golden syrup has more caramel flavours and a light molasses flavour.Chocolate ChipsUse Milk, Dark or White or a combination of all 3. White Chocolate Chips are very sweet, so I would suggest using only a few of them.
As well as the main ingredients, you can also add the following:
Nuts or SeedsStir in some chopped Nuts such as Walnuts, Pecans or Almonds. You could also add Pumpkin, Seeds and Sunflower Seeds. This makes the bars more like granola bars.CoconutAdd a tablespoon of desiccated coconut for a different flavour profile.ChocolateOnce the bars have set, you can pour over some Chocolate for more of a chocolate flavour.Dry FruitAdd other dried fruit such as Sultanas, Dates, Dry Figs or Cranberries in place of Raisins.

Storage for Easy Chocolate Chip Flapjack Recipe
These Flapjacks can be stored in an airtight container at room temperature, for up to 1 week. You can also store them in the fridge for up to a couple of weeks. Just make sure to let them come to room temperature before eating.
How to freeze Flapjacks
Once baked and slices, wrap the bars in cling film and then a layer of parchment paper/greaseproof paper and store in an airtight container for up to 3 months. Defrost at room temperature for 30 minutes before enjoying.
